✅ 1. Understanding Neck Aging: More Than Just Sagging Skin
South Korean surgeons emphasize that neck aging is a multifactorial issue, involving:
- Skin laxity due to collagen loss.
- Muscle banding (platysma separation).
- Excess submental fat (double chin).
- Loss of jawline definition.
- Volume depletion in surrounding areas (cheeks/chin).
A natural-looking result requires a customized approach that addresses each of these components—not just cutting and tightening skin.
✅ 2. The Deep Plane Advantage: Lifting From Within
One of the most advanced and natural approaches favored in Korea is the Deep Plane Neck Lift. Instead of pulling just the skin (which can lead to an artificial or tight look), this method involves:
- Lifting the SMAS (Superficial Musculoaponeurotic System) and platysma muscle as a single unit.
- Releasing and repositioning deep tissue layers.
- Creating longer-lasting, more natural contours along the neck and jawline.

✅ 3. Subtle Fat Sculpting for Smooth Contours
A skilled Korean neck lift includes precise fat management:
- Submental liposuction is performed to remove fat under the chin.
- Buccal fat or jowl fat may be adjusted to refine the jawline.
- In some cases, fat grafting is used to restore youthful volume in nearby areas.
The goal isn’t to hollow the neck, but to create balanced volume and definition.
✅ 4. Platysmaplasty: Reuniting the Neck Muscles
One of the most aging signs of the neck is visible vertical neck bands caused by a separation in the platysma muscle. To correct this:
- Surgeons suture the platysma muscles back together in the midline.
- This restores a smooth contour and reinforces structural support.
- In combination with lateral platysma tightening, it ensures long-term, natural support.

✅ 5. Hiding Scars in Natural Creases
South Korean surgeons prioritize aesthetically invisible incisions:
- Incisions are hidden behind the ears and sometimes under the chin.
- The hairline and natural folds are carefully used to camouflage scars.
- Meticulous suturing techniques ensure minimal scar formation.
Laser treatments or regenerative therapy may also be offered post-op to fade scars quickly.
✅ 6. Combining with Chin Augmentation or Facelift
For truly natural results, a neck lift is often combined with:
- Chin implant or genioplasty to enhance jawline projection.
- Lower facelift to address jowls and cheek sagging.
- Skin tightening with RF or laser for superficial refinement.
Rather than isolating one area, the goal is facial harmony, so the neck doesn’t look “done” while the rest of the face doesn’t match.
